Output 895ce80ae62e8c3117220cdbd28fc72a3626b41920cc1d51a372f7154a3312db:0

value
2250138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a88543304526c49416260e852cda320041d7ade OP_EQUAL
address
39wi479Qe7BLyKj3mpfaBpwy54aq8h9sHa
transaction
895ce80ae62e8c3117220cdbd28fc72a3626b41920cc1d51a372f7154a3312db
spent
true